Snowmobile engine oil pan machining fixing device
By combining the opposing and supporting components, the problem of unstable oil pan fixation is solved, enabling stable fixation and rotation of irregularly shaped oil pans, which facilitates the processing of internal defects.

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of oil pan fixing technology, specifically a snowmobile engine oil pan processing and fixing device. Background Technology
[0002] The engine oil pan is located at the bottom of the engine and is a removable engine component. It is the outer shell of the enclosed crankcase, serving as an oil reservoir to prevent impurities from entering, and to collect and store the lubricating oil flowing back from the various friction surfaces of the diesel engine, dissipating some heat and preventing the lubricating oil from oxidizing.
[0003] Currently, most snowmobile engine oil pans are injection molded. After injection molding, the oil pan requires further processing to repair any defects that occurred during the molding process. Effective positioning is crucial during this processing, but due to the uneven shape of the oil pan, conventional positioning methods are difficult to guarantee stability and make it inconvenient for personnel to handle internal defects. Therefore, we propose a snowmobile engine oil pan processing and fixing device. Utility Model Content
[0004] The purpose of this invention is to provide a snowmobile engine oil pan processing and fixing device to solve the problem that existing fixing equipment is difficult to stably fix oil pans with irregular shapes.
[0005] To achieve the above objectives, this utility model provides the following technical solution:
[0006] A snowmobile engine oil pan processing and fixing device includes a processing platform and a fixing mechanism. The fixing mechanism includes multiple abutting components and a supporting component, which cooperate with each other to abut and fix the outer edge of the oil pan. The device also includes a control platform. Both ends of the processing platform are fixed with docking plates, and docking rods are fixed to the outer sides of the docking plates. The control platform is rotatably connected to two docking rods via bearing seats, and one of the docking rods is connected to an external drive device.
[0007] Preferably, the abutment assembly includes a mounting plate, an electric push rod, and an abutment plate. The mounting plate is fixed to the surface of the processing platform by bolts, and the electric push rod is fixed to the mounting plate. The output end of the electric push rod is rotatably connected to the abutment plate via a rotating shaft. A rotating rod is fixed inside the abutment plate, and connecting plates are rotatably installed at both ends of the rotating rod. The end of the connecting plate away from the rotating rod is rotatably connected to the mounting plate. The designed abutment assembly can abut against the outer edge of the oil pan, and together with the support assembly and the support at the bottom of the outer edge of the oil pan, the oil pan is fixed.
[0008] Preferably, the processing platform is provided with a placement opening for placing the oil pan, and multiple abutting components are distributed on the outside of the placement opening. The design of the placement opening reduces the height of the oil pan when it is fixed, making it easier for personnel to process the oil pan after it has been rotated.
[0009] Preferably, the support assembly includes several support platforms and mounting blocks. The support platforms and mounting blocks are fixed on the processing platform, and the top of the several support platforms is fixed with a support pad that matches the abutment plate. A docking post is rotatably mounted on the mounting block, and the top of the docking post is fixed with a support post that matches the abutment plate. The designed support assembly supports the bottom of the outer edge of the oil pan and, together with the abutment assembly, can fix the oil pan.
[0010] Preferably, it also includes several support components, each consisting of a support plate and a support column. The support plate is fixed on the processing platform, and the support column is threadedly connected to the support plate. The top of the support column is fixed with a support rod for abutting against the bottom of the oil pan. The support component supports the bottom of the oil pan, improving the support effect.
[0011] Preferably, a positioning platform is fixed on the processing platform, the outer side of the positioning platform is in contact with the outer side of the oil pan, and a contact protrusion is fixed on the top of the positioning platform to assist personnel in placing the oil pan.
[0012] Preferably, the outer sides of the contact plate, support pad, support column, support rod, and contact protrusion that are in contact with the oil pan are all fixed with a rubber layer. The rubber material can prevent the product from being damaged due to excessive contact force.

[0023] like Figures 1-3 As shown in the figure, a snowmobile engine oil pan processing and fixing device includes a processing platform 1, a fixing mechanism 2, a fixing mechanism 2 including multiple abutting components 3 and supporting components 4, which cooperate with each other to abut and fix the outer edge of the oil pan; and a control platform 5. Both ends of the processing platform 1 are fixed with docking plates 6, and docking rods 7 are fixed on the outside of the docking plates 6. The control platform 5 is rotatably connected to two docking rods 7 through bearing seats, and one of the docking rods 7 is connected to an external drive device.
[0024] Specifically, in this solution, the fixing mechanism 2 is fixed by the abutting component 3 and the supporting component 4 clamping each other at the outer edge of the oil pan, thereby satisfying the need to fix the irregularly shaped oil pan. In addition, the processing platform 1 can be rotated by the control platform 5, thereby realizing the rotation of the oil pan and facilitating processing at different angles.
[0025] Further reference Figures 3-5 The abutment assembly 3 includes a mounting plate 8, an electric push rod 9, and an abutment plate 10. The mounting plate 8 is fixed to the surface of the processing platform 1 by bolts. The electric push rod 9 is fixed on the mounting plate 8. The output end of the electric push rod 9 is rotatably connected to the abutment plate 10 through a rotating shaft. A rotating rod 11 is fixed inside the abutment plate 10. Connecting pieces 12 are rotatably installed at both ends of the rotating rod 11. The end of the connecting piece 12 away from the rotating rod 11 is rotatably connected to the mounting plate 8.
[0026] It should be noted that by lifting and retracting the electric push rod 9, the outer end of the abutment plate 10 is driven to clamp and release the outer edge of the oil pan.
[0027] Further reference Figure 4 The processing platform 1 is provided with a placement opening 13 for placing the oil pan, and multiple abutting components 3 are distributed on the outside of the placement opening 13;
[0028] The design of the placement port 13 facilitates the placement of oil pans with irregular shapes. At the same time, multiple opposing components 3 are distributed around the oil pan according to its shape, making it easier to fix the oil pan after placement.
[0029] Further reference Figures 3-5 The supporting component 4 includes several support platforms 14 and mounting blocks 15. The support platforms 14 and mounting blocks 15 are fixed on the processing platform 1. The top of the several support platforms 14 is fixed with a supporting pad 16 that is adapted to the abutment plate 10. A docking column 17 is rotatably mounted on the mounting block 15. The top of the docking column 17 is fixed with a supporting column 18 that is adapted to the abutment plate 10.
[0030] In this solution, in order to fix the oil pan, in addition to the opposing component 3 pressing down on the outer edge of the oil pan, the supporting pad 16 and the designed supporting column 18 are also needed to support the oil pan. By pressing the top and bottom of the outer edge of the oil pan against each other, the oil pan is fixed and the oil pan with irregular shape is positioned.
[0031] In this scheme, before placing the oil pan, the electric push rod 9 is in a retracted state. At this time, the multiple abutment plates 10 are in an inclined open state. The personnel then place the oil pan into the placement opening 13 and make contact with the multiple support pads 16 and support columns 18. Then, the electric push rod 9 is used to lift and press down the multiple abutment plates 10. Together with the multiple support pads 16 and support columns 18, the outer edge of the oil pan is clamped, which satisfies the need for stable fixation of the oil pan. The personnel can control the rotation of the processing platform 1 through the control platform 5, thereby driving the oil pan to rotate, which facilitates the processing of its internal area.
[0032] like Figures 3-5 As shown, this is one embodiment of auxiliary oil pan fixing. In this embodiment, it also includes several support members 19, each of which consists of a support plate 20 and a support column 21. The support plate 20 is fixed on the processing platform 1, and the support column 21 is threadedly connected to the support plate 20. A support rod 22 for abutting against the bottom of the oil pan is fixed to the top of the support column 21.
[0033] In this embodiment, in order to improve the stability of the oil pan placement, the designed support rod 22 is used to contact the bottom of the oil pan for support, and together with the support pad 16 and support column 18, multi-point support is achieved, which makes the support stability higher and facilitates placement.
[0034] like Figures 3-5 This is an embodiment that facilitates quick placement of the oil pan. In this embodiment, a positioning platform 23 is fixed on the processing platform 1, the outer side of the positioning platform 23 is in contact with the outer side of the oil pan, and a contact protrusion 24 is fixed on the top of the positioning platform 23;
[0035] Specifically, by using the designed positioning platform 23 in conjunction with the support platform 14, personnel can quickly position the oil pan by placing it along the positioning platform 23, which facilitates the contact between the outer edge of the oil pan and the support pad 16, the support column 18, and the support rod 22.
[0036] It should also be noted that, in order to prevent damage to the oil pan due to excessive squeezing force during subsequent fixing, a rubber layer is fixed to the outer side of the contact plate 10, support pad 16, support column 18, support rod 22 and contact protrusion 24 that are in contact with the oil pan.
